Forty young sailors competing in the Royal New Zealand Yacht Squadron's Harken Youth International Match Racing Championship in Auckland took a slight detour Monday on their way to the racecourse, to watch the launch of the AC45. Race officials towed the eight young teams in their Elliot 7?s to the ACRM base, where ACRM?s Director of On Water Operations Harold Bennet showed them around the AC45 and answered the many questions that came his way.
